ZimTrade readies SMEs for ZITF
ZIMTRADE will, once again, facilitate the participation of six export ready SMEs at this year’s edition of the Zimbabwe International Trade Fair (ZITF) to be held from 25-29 April 2017.
The SMEs, selected from the clothing and textiles, furniture, engineering as well as processed food sectors, are graduates of ZimTrade’s capacity building programme, the Marketing and Branding for International Competitiveness (MBIC).
ZimTrade’s participation theme will be “Building Linkages for export growth”.
“As the national trade development and promotion organisation, our mandate is to grow the country’s value added exports. There is, therefore, a need to foster sustainable business linkages which will lead to increased exports,” said Ms Sithembile Pilime, the ZimTrade Chief Executive Officer.
During the trade fair, ZimTrade will conduct demonstrations on how to access and utilise online market analysis tools such as the Trade Map. Export opportunities, which have been identified through market surveys conducted in the region will also be disseminated.
